Уведомления

Группа в Telegram: @pythonsu
  • Начало
  • » GUI
  • »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ает [RSS Feed]

#1 Июнь 2, 2011 13:17:26

agalen
От:
Зарегистрирован: 2011-03-23
Сообщения: 185
Репутация: +  17  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Запусти python и попробуй выполнить

import py2exe.py2exe_util
wmatrosw
ImportError: DLL load failed: %1 эх ты хЄё яЁшыюцхэшхь Win32.
Тебе же написали “эх ты …” :)



Офлайн

#2 Июнь 2, 2011 16:43:50

wmatrosw
От:
Зарегистрирован: 2011-03-29
Сообщения: 6
Репутация: +  0  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Т.е. у меня криво прописаны пути к библиотекам?
Простите за нубские вопросы но я только начинаю изучать Python



Офлайн

#3 Июнь 6, 2011 17:03:41

wmatrosw
От:
Зарегистрирован: 2011-03-29
Сообщения: 6
Репутация: +  0  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Разобрался, спасибо за помощь ;-)



Офлайн

#4 Июнь 26, 2012 20:38:53

xenon
От:
Зарегистрирован: 2010-12-03
Сообщения: 23
Репутация: +  0  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Доброе время суток!!!
Пытаясь создать exe файл, выдается ошибка, как в предыдущем посте:

c:\Python27>setup.py py2exe
running py2exe
*** searching for required modules ***
*** parsing results ***
*** finding dlls needed ***
Traceback (most recent call last):
  File "C:\Python27\setup.py", line 10, in <module>
    console=['hello.py']
  File "C:\Python27\lib\distutils\core.py", line 152, in setup
    dist.run_commands()
  File "C:\Python27\lib\distutils\dist.py", line 953, in run_commands
    self.run_command(cmd)
  File "C:\Python27\lib\distutils\dist.py", line 972, in run_command
    cmd_obj.run()
  File "C:\Python27\lib\site-packages\py2exe\build_exe.py", line 243, in run
    self._run()
  File "C:\Python27\lib\site-packages\py2exe\build_exe.py", line 305, in _run
    dlls = self.find_dlls(extensions)
  File "C:\Python27\lib\site-packages\py2exe\build_exe.py", line 389, in find_dl
ls
    self.dll_excludes)
  File "C:\Python27\lib\site-packages\py2exe\build_exe.py", line 1021, in find_d
ependend_dlls
    import py2exe_util
ImportError: DLL load failed: %1 эх  ты хЄё  яЁшыюцхэшхь Win32.
Автора предыдущего поста осенило, но в чем ошибка он не уточнил, помогите пожалуйста, просветите …
Содержание setup.py:
from distutils.core import setup
import py2exe
setup(  options={"py2exe":{"compressed":1,
                 "optimize":2,
                 "ascii":1,
                 "bundle_files":1}
                 },
        zipfile=None,         
        console=['hello.py']
        )

а вот сам файл hello.py:
print 'Hello World'

python 2.7, py2exe , win32 vista
П.С. в импорте пробовал писать так:
import py2exe.py2exe_util
не помогло, ошибка та же…



Мыши плакали, кололись, но продолжали жрать кактус …

Офлайн

#5 Июнь 27, 2012 05:59:50

unkier
От:
Зарегистрирован: 2009-11-05
Сообщения: 92
Репутация: +  2  -
Профиль  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

а http://www.pyinstaller.org/ не пробовали ? у меня оно както сразу взлетело.



Офлайн

#6 Июнь 27, 2012 11:36:03

FishHook
От:
Зарегистрирован: 2011-01-08
Сообщения: 8312
Репутация: +  568  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

DLL load failed: %1 эх ты хЄё яЁшыюцхэшхь Win32.

Бугагага!



Офлайн

#7 Июнь 27, 2012 21:41:49

xenon
От:
Зарегистрирован: 2010-12-03
Сообщения: 23
Репутация: +  0  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Вечер добрый.
Я конечно, очень рад, что своей тупостью в питоне доставляю людям удовольствие … НО вопрос, остается вопросом …
Выполнил в питоне:

import py2exe.py2exe_util
получил на выходе:
Traceback (most recent call last):
  File "<pyshell#1>", line 1, in <module>
    import py2exe.py2exe_util
ImportError: DLL load failed: %1 не является приложением Win32.
А что это за %1 ???
Куда дальше копать???

А копать от забора и до обеда … : питон у меня вин32, а прогу py2exe я скачал и установил вин64 … от сюда и ошибка (невнимательность)
исправляем так: качаем отсюда http://www.py2exe.org/ и устанавливаем py2exe вин32, читаем внимательно тут: http://www.py2exe.org/index.cgi/Tutorial и работаем ручками …
и на выходе имеем
Hello World
если кто не верит, смотрим сюда: http://python.su/forum/topic/8421/?page=1#post-55396
ВСЕМ СПАСИБО ЗА ПОМОЩЬ!!!

П.С. Посмотрел http://www.pyinstaller.org/ - там у меня тоже что-то глухо, не выходит ….



Мыши плакали, кололись, но продолжали жрать кактус …

Отредактировано xenon (Июнь 27, 2012 22:10:23)

Офлайн

#8 Май 27, 2013 21:06:22

Magister Yoda
От:
Зарегистрирован: 2007-09-14
Сообщения: 30
Репутация: +  0  -
Профиль   Отправить e-mail  

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ает

Простите за некропостинг, но только что столкнулся с такой же проблемой, при этом python у меня 32-битный и все пакеты к нему ставлю так же 32-битные.
Вот, что ставлю:
python-2.7.5.msi - python.org
lxml-3.2.1.win32-py2.7 - http://www.lfd.uci.edu/~gohlke/pythonlibs/
pip-1.3.1.win32-py2.7 - http://www.lfd.uci.edu/~gohlke/pythonlibs/
psycopg2-2.5.win32-py2.7 - http://www.lfd.uci.edu/~gohlke/pythonlibs/
django - он только 32 и бывает
httplib2-0.8 - с pypi.python.org
openpyxl-1.6.2 - с pypi.python.org
xlrd-0.9.2 - с pypi.python.org
xlutils-1.6.0 - с pypi.python.org
xlwt-0.7.5 - с pypi.python.org
Более никаких пакетов не ставлю. Пробовал запускать как через консоль, так и через PyCharm.

Пробовал переустанавливать с нуля - не помогло.

Оказалось, что psycopg2 не 32 бита, хотя в названии файла 32.



Отредактировано Magister Yoda (Май 27, 2013 21:15:52)

Офлайн

  • Начало
  • » GUI
  • » Поставил py2exe-0.6.9-py2.7 хочу собрать исполняемый файл, не получает[RSS Feed]

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version